百优软件网
首页 > 资讯 > 手游代码,高效开发秘籍,优化游戏性能体验

手游代码,高效开发秘籍,优化游戏性能体验

最近,很多朋友问我,手游代码怎么写,其实,手游开发,并不神秘,但要做好,却不容易,今天,我就来聊聊,手游代码那些事。

1、手游代码的核心是什么?

手游代码,核心是性能,手机性能有限,代码必须高效,否则,游戏会卡顿,玩家会流失,所以,写代码时,要时刻想着优化,比如,减少内存占用,优化渲染流程,这些都很关键,同时,代码结构要清晰,便于后期维护,毕竟,游戏需要更新,代码太乱,改起来就头疼。

2、如何选择开发引擎?

现在,主流引擎很多,比如Unity,Unreal,它们各有优势,Unity上手快,社区资源丰富,适合中小团队,Unreal画面好,功能强大,适合大作开发,选择时,要看团队技术,和项目需求,不要盲目跟风,选对了引擎,开发事半功倍,当然,原生开发也行,但成本更高,周期更长。

3、网络同步如何处理?

手游很多是联网的,网络同步是难点,延迟,掉线,都会影响体验,常用的方案有,状态同步,和帧同步,状态同步更常见,服务器计算状态,客户端表现,但流量较大,帧同步要求高,客户端计算,服务器校验,更公平,但实现复杂,要根据游戏类型,选择合适方案,同时,要做好断线重连,和异常处理。

4、热更新为什么重要?

手游上线后,难免要修改,热更新就很重要,它能让玩家,不停机更新,修复BUG,或者增加内容,实现热更新,需要提前规划,比如,资源如何加载,代码如何替换,常见的做法是,用脚本语言,比如Lua,或者用AssetBundle,这样,就能快速迭代,保持游戏活力。

写好手游代码,需要不断学习,和积累经验,关注性能,选好工具,处理好网络,做好更新,你的游戏,就能更受欢迎。

游戏攻略更多
热门攻略
热门游戏
推荐攻略更多
热门攻略